
In a significant development, the Israeli Defense Forces (IDF) are reportedly operating on the ground in Lebanon, extending their presence beyond the commonly referred to “yellow line” which marks the border of southern Lebanon. This operation has received approval for publication by the Israeli National Security censorship, indicating its strategic importance and the sensitivity surrounding its disclosure. The move signifies a potential escalation or a strategic shift in the ongoing conflict dynamics between Israel and Hezbollah, a powerful Lebanese militant group. The “yellow line” historically refers to the boundary established after Israel’s withdrawal from southern Lebanon in 2000. Operating beyond this line suggests ground incursions into Lebanese territory that extend further north than previously acknowledged or publicly reported.
